Diffeomorphic: Help with bone re-parenting

csaacsaa Posts: 932
February 2023 in Blender Discussion

Hi, to All.

I have a G8.1F figure transferred to Blender via Diffeomorphic. I've deployed a Rigify system, and I'm having object-bone parenting issues I hope someone can help me with.

In the zero pose, the figure wears a helmet. In the final pose, I've transferred the helmet to her right hand. To do so, [1] I cleared the helmet's parenting, then [2] I simply moved the helmet object (valSoldierHelmet) and translated it to the hand. After that I went through the process of changing the helmet's parent to the right hand. The images below show all of this.

Now I admit I my reparenting process may be naive. I haven't had much experience with this. In any case, the helment-to-hand parenting worked: I can rotate the right hand and the helmet follows. However, somehow the helmet is still tracking the head bone. Moving the the head also affects the helmet, now set in the right hand.

I can't figure out what's going on. What is the correct process of re-parenting an object from one body part to another?

    You need dynamic parenting to change the parent in animation. See the child of constraint. Basically you setup the helmet with all the possible parents it can have in the scene, then keyframe the influence. Better to use empties for the dynamic parents.
